Mortgage Trusts
Investment vehicles that pool mortgage loans and issue shares to investors, who receive dividends from the interest and principal payments made by borrowers.
REITs
Real Estate Investment Trusts, companies that own, operate, or finance income-generating real estate, allowing investors to invest in large-scale real estate properties.
Growth Fund
A type of mutual fund or investment fund that focuses on investing in growth stocks or companies expected to grow at an above-average rate compared to their industry or the market.
Net Asset Value
The total value of a fund's assets minus its liabilities, often used in the context of mutual funds to describe the per share/unit value of the fund.
